How to Wash Clarks Trainers in a Washing Machine

Washing Clarks trainers in a washing machine requires care to protect their leather or synthetic uppers, rubber soles, and internal cushioning. Start by removing laces, insoles, and any removable components. Fill the machine with cold water and add a gentle detergent formulated for delicate fabrics. Place the shoes inside, ensuring they’re not overcrowded, and select the delicate or hand-wash cycle. Avoid high heat—air drying is essential to maintain shape and material integrity. Never use fabric softeners or bleach, as these can degrade the leather and weaken glue seams.

Preparing Your Clarks for Machine Washing

Before washing, inspect the shoe for stains and gently spot-clean stubborn spots with a soft brush and mild soap. Remove any laces and insoles, and let them air-dry separately. Place the trainers upside down in the washing machine to prevent water from seeping into cushioned areas. Use the delicate cycle with a low spin speed to minimize friction. This method preserves design details while ensuring thorough cleaning.

Drying and Post-Wash Care

Once the cycle ends, carefully remove the trainers and reshape the uppers with your hands while damp. Lay them flat on a clean towel in a well-ventilated area, avoiding direct sunlight or heat sources. Allow full air drying—this can take 24 to 48 hours—before wearing again. Regular maintenance, like brushing and conditioning leather, will keep your Clarks looking fresh longer.
